Narrative:THE PLT STATED THAT HE HAD MADE THREE TOUCH & GO LANDINGS & ON THE FOURTH LANDING, WHILE ON ROLLOUT, THE LEFT MAIN GEAR COLLAPSED & THE ACFT SLID TO A STOP ON THE RUNWAY. POST CRASH EXAMINATION OF THE LANDING GEAR REVEALED THAT THE LEFT MAIN GEAR DOWNLOCK ROD BROKE ALLOWING THE GEAR TO COLLAPSE.
